量子计算是什么? 在当今科技迅猛发展的时代,量子计算这一概念逐渐进入公众视野,成为人们热议的话题。作为计算机科学的一个前沿领域,量子计算承诺将彻底改变我们处理信息、解决问题和理解自然的方式。但到底什么是量子计算?它与传统计算机有何不同?它将如何影响我们的未来? 量子计算的基本原理源于量子力学,这是物理学的一个分支,研究微观粒子,如原子、电子和光子等的行为。在量子世界中,粒子可以同时处于多个状态,这种现象被称为“叠加”。举个简单的例子,传统计算机中的比特可以是0或1,而量子计算中的量子比特(qubit)可以同时表示0和1。这种叠加状态使得量子计算机在处理复杂计算时拥有无与伦比的优势。
除了叠加,量子计算还依赖于另一个关键特性——纠缠。纠缠是指两个或多个量子粒子之间存在一种特殊的关联,使得其中一个粒子的状态会影响到另一个粒子的状态,无论它们相距多远。这种特性不仅为量子计算提供了强大的并行计算能力,同时也为量子通信和量子加密等应用提供了新的可能性。 当前,量子计算仍处于实验阶段。许多科技公司和研究机构,如谷歌、IBM和中国的量子研究团队,正在积极推动这一领域的研究与发展。2019年,谷歌发布了一项具有里程碑意义的研究,宣称其量子计算机“Sycamore”在特定任务上达到了“量子霸权”,即较传统超级计算机更快地完成了计算任务。
尽管这一声明引发了广泛的讨论和质疑,但毫无疑问的是,量子计算的潜力已经引起了全球的关注。 量子计算的潜在应用非常广泛。首先,在密码学领域,量子计算可以破解传统加密算法,这将对网络安全产生深远的影响。相对来说,量子加密技术能提供更高程度的安全性,因为它基于量子力学的基本原理,使得信息在传递过程中无法被窃听。其次,在药物发现和材料科学中,量子计算可以模拟分子与化学反应的行为,从而加速新药开发和新材料的设计。 此外,量子计算在优化问题中也具有巨大的潜力。
在交通运输、金融分析和供应链管理等领域,能够处理大量变量和约束条件的问题往往非常复杂。而量子计算通过其独特的算法,能够以更高效率寻找最佳解决方案。这意味着,未来的量子计算机不仅可以优化日常生活中的难题,还可能引领各行业的重大变革。 不过,尽管量子计算的前景令人期待,但目前仍面临着许多挑战。首先,量子计算机的构建和维护极其复杂,量子比特对环境变化非常敏感,因此必须在接近绝对零度的环境中运行,且任何微小的干扰都可能导致计算错误。其次,量子算法的开发仍处于起步阶段,尽管已有一些经典算法的量子版本,但针对特定问题的量子算法仍需要进一步探索。
另外,量子计算的伦理及社会影响也引发了讨论。随着量子计算技术的发展,如何制定合适的政策以保护个人隐私和国家安全将是一个重要课题。科学家、政策制定者和社会各界需要共同努力,确保这一技术的安全和负责任地应用。 在未来的几年内,量子计算将继续发展,逐步走入现实生活中。许多专家预测,量子计算机将不仅限于科研机构和大公司,随着技术的发展,个人和中小企业也将有机会利用这一先进的计算能力。 综上所述,量子计算是一个充满希望和挑战的领域。
它不仅有可能改变计算的本质,还将深刻影响科学、技术和社会的各个层面。随着研究的深入和技术的成熟,我们即将迎来一个量子计算的新时代。在这个新时代中,我们将如同站在历史的十字路口,迎接着未来无限可能的挑战与机遇。